Central Ridge exploration drilling project : environmental assessment report.: En106-234/2020E-PDF
"Equinor Canada Ltd. (the Proponent) is proposing to conduct an exploration drilling project within its exploration licences in the Flemish Pass area, located approximately 375 kilometres east of St. John’s, Newfoundland and Labrador, in the Atlantic Ocean. The Proponent’s two offshore exploration licences are just outside and bordering Canada’s 200 nautical mile exclusive economic zone. The Project would include exploration drilling, possible appraisal (delineation) drilling, vertical seismic profiling (VSP), well testing, well abandonment or suspension and associated supply and service activities. Up to two mobile offshore drilling units (MODUs) designed for year-round operations would be used for the Project, as well as supply vessels and helicopters that would travel between the drilling area and an existing supply base and airport in St. John’s. The timeline proposed for the Project is between 2021 and 2030"--Executive Summary, page i.
